Overview Job Summary:
Technical analyst providing support for applications in one or more areas of Boone Health Technology Services. Provides technical assistance on complex projects. Focus is on process analysis, re-engineering, design and simulation with an understanding of technical problems and solutions as they relate to the current and future business environment. May serves as liaison between Boone Health Infrastructure and vendor technical contacts .
Job Responsibilities:
Performs technical analysis of software, hardware, infrastructure and network systems. Diagnoses, isolates and de-bugs infrastructure problems and performs problem resolution. Analyzes the results of workflow plans, monitors operating systems and recommends changes to improve processing and utilization. Works with technical team to design and manage standards to minimize possible conflicts with other equipment and applications within the enterprise. Monitors systems capacity and performance, assists in planning and executing disaster recovery procedures and provides Tier 2 technical support. Performs Other Responsibilities as Assigned.
